Preparation method of self-cleaning wall and self-cleaning coating of self-cleaning wall
A self-cleaning coating and self-cleaning technology, applied in coatings, walls, insulation layers, etc., can solve the problems of reducing the photocatalytic activity of titanium dioxide films, uneven dispersion of nano-titanium dioxide, and affecting the self-cleaning effect of products, etc., to achieve visible light response Enhance, broaden the photoresponse range, improve the effect of photocatalytic efficiency

Embodiment 1
[0037] A kind of self-cleaning wall, comprising first block layer 1, sound insulation layer, second block layer 2, fire prevention layer 4 and self-cleaning layer 5 in turn, sound insulation layer comprises sound insulation body 31, is located in the sound insulation body 31 A plurality of sound insulation boards 32, a plurality of sound insulation boards 32 divide the inner cavity of the sound insulation body 31 into a plurality of accommodating cavities, a vacuum bag 34 is arranged in the accommodating cavity, and a vacuum bag 34 is arranged between the inner wall of the accommodating cavity There is a sound-insulating sponge pad 35, and the self-cleaning layer 5 is a nano-titanium dioxide self-cleaning coating. The composition of the above-mentioned self-cleaning layer 5 is: in parts by mass, its raw materials include the following components:
[0038] Boron and nitrogen doped modified nano titanium dioxide 1.5
[0039] tert-butyl methacrylate 15
